DMC HD ps4 pro or pc version
Hi guys, what would you recommend? To Play this remaster in a ps4 pro or in a pc? Both version have the same textures and framerate(with a good pc)?

A good pc is not required, although you shouldn't try to play it on a total toaster. Depend on you specs.

PC version already has a few very nice mods, like the Style Switcher by Serpentiem or the HUD retexture by Alex. PS4 won't have any.

There is no Pro version. The PS4 version will be 1080p60; if there is a Pro patch in the works, it hasn't been announced.

The PC version has a few snags, but I would recommend it if you have an R9 280, GTX 770, or better to play at 4K resolution.

From my own testing, an R7 360can handle 1080p60, but I haven't tested that enough to guarantee it.

One more thing; 60 FPS only. Whether modders can fix this reliably or not remains to be seen.

I get that you're playing on a Pro. I just wanted to warn you that there's no special version for the Pro; the PS4 version has a locked 1080p with a perfectly stable 60 FPS either way. No exceptions.

Turn off SLI before playing to prevent weirdness if you end up going with the PC version. You'll also need a small mod to turn the resolution to 4K, it's a farly simple text document tweak with two values that need to be changed (1920 -> 3840, 1080 -> 2160).

So far, I've seen the support for texture mods and a transparency fix for Dante's hair (SpecialK has been at work). Presumably, other mods are in the works.
